  • Patent number: 9760647
    Abstract: A database server that manages a database retrieves metadata that is stored, within the database, in association with a procedure that is stored in the database. Based on the metadata, a Web service definition is automatically constructed to describe the procedure as a Web service. The WSDL definition can be referenced to construct SOAP messages with the appropriate arguments and in the appropriate format which, when received, are converted to a suitable format for invoking execution of the procedure by the database server.

  • Patent number: 9330149
    Abstract: In one embodiment, a database server receives a request from a spreadsheet application to open a file with spreadsheet data. The spreadsheet data is stored in one or more relational tables in one or more relational databases that are managed by the database server. In response to the request, the database server generates the file, where generating the file comprises retrieving the spreadsheet data from an XML view that is defined by an XQuery query. When executed, the XQuery query returns the spreadsheet data in an XML spreadsheet format that is understood by the spreadsheet application. The database server provides the generated file with the spreadsheet data directly to the spreadsheet application, where the spreadsheet data as retrieved from the XML view is formatted according to the XML spreadsheet format.

  • Publication number: 20150071875
    Abstract: Human antibodies, preferably recombinant human antibodies, that specifically bind to human interleukin-12 (hIL-12) are disclosed. Preferred antibodies have high affinity for hIL-12 and neutralize hIL-12 activity in vitro and in vivo. An antibody of the invention can be a full-length antibody or an antigen-binding portion thereof. The antibodies, or antibody portions, of the invention are useful for detecting hIL-12 and for inhibiting hIL-12 activity, e.g., in a human subject suffering from a disorder in which hIL-12 activity is detrimental. Nucleic acids, vectors and host cells for expressing the recombinant human antibodies of the invention, and methods of synthesizing the recombinant human antibodies, are also encompassed by the invention.
